The newest Nike Flight 89 has just been previewed for us and the shoe is starting to resemble one of the more famous shoes in the history of Nike/Jordan, the Air Jordan IV. The two shoes share the same outsole and midsole while the upper is a bit different for obvious reasons. This new Flight 89 comes in what could be called as a Chicago Bulls colorway of Black, White, and Red and features a speckled midsole to give the shoe more of a Jordan feel to it. Additionally the certain parts on the shoe’s upper features a small embossed design that looks like a basketball net. No word on availability as of right now but stay tuned. via Sneaker Freaker
